Verse 21
¶ Evil pursueth sinners: but to the righteous good shall be repayed.
Referenced Verses
- Ps 32:10 : 10 Many sorrows [shall be] to the wicked: but he that trusteth in the LORD, mercy shall compass him about.
- Gen 4:7 : 7 If thou doest well, shalt thou not be accepted? and if thou doest not well, sin lieth at the door. And unto thee [shall be] his desire, and thou shalt rule over him.
- Prov 13:13 : 13 ¶ Whoso despiseth the word shall be destroyed: but he that feareth the commandment shall be rewarded.
- Isa 3:10-11 : 10 Say ye to the righteous, that [it shall be] well [with him]: for they shall eat the fruit of their doings. 11 Woe unto the wicked! [it shall be] ill [with him]: for the reward of his hands shall be given him.
- Rom 2:7-9 : 7 To them who by patient continuance in well doing seek for glory and honour and immortality, eternal life: 8 But unto them that are contentious, and do not obey the truth, but obey unrighteousness, indignation and wrath, 9 Tribulation and anguish, upon every soul of man that doeth evil, of the Jew first, and also of the Gentile; 10 But glory, honour, and peace, to every man that worketh good, to the Jew first, and also to the Gentile:
- Acts 28:4 : 4 And when the barbarians saw the [venomous] beast hang on his hand, they said among themselves, No doubt this man is a murderer, whom, though he hath escaped the sea, yet vengeance suffereth not to live.
- Num 32:23 : 23 But if ye will not do so, behold, ye have sinned against the LORD: and be sure your sin will find you out.
- Ps 140:11 : 11 Let not an evil speaker be established in the earth: evil shall hunt the violent man to overthrow [him].
